Output 8a511c77704a424dc8c93171a93357c6f45a44fa5978963154f1260297fc6ecd:1

value
2294513
script pubkey
OP_HASH160 OP_PUSHBYTES_20 69f375f722374452284f41f38028e0d8ca6b5e1b OP_EQUAL
address
3BMEXe1zRbGKEGhs1gPa2r6ZYcYR2ZCEoS
transaction
8a511c77704a424dc8c93171a93357c6f45a44fa5978963154f1260297fc6ecd
confirmations
322561
spent
true